The Challenges of Leave Management

Managing leave is complex. The complexity comes from balancing compliance, employee needs, and operational demands. Some of the biggest challenges HR teams face include:

  • Evolving State Leave Laws. Leave programs are already mandatory paid in multiple states, while in some states, they are included as voluntary programs.
  • Overlapping Entitlements. Employees may be eligible for federal FMLA, state-level programs, company leave policies, and disability benefits all at once. Calculating time, pay, and eligibility across these intersections is a constant challenge.
  • Increased Case Volumes. Year-over-year increases in leave requests, combined with growing demand for mental health and caregiving leave, put HR teams under pressure.
  • Compliance Risks. Strict timelines for notices, form submissions, and certifications make it easy for organizations to fall out of compliance without automated systems in place.

Without a strong framework, HR professionals can quickly become overwhelmed, increasing the risk of errors, delays, and ultimately, employee dissatisfaction.

Leave Management Impact

Leave directly influences how employees view their employer, and it sends a powerful message about how much they respect and care for their people.

A positive experience can boost morale, loyalty, and retention. Employees who reported a positive experience overwhelmingly pointed to one factor: clarity. Employees feel supported and valued when the process is smooth, transparent, and predictable.

Conversely, a poor experience may drive employees to disengage or even leave the company. Nearly half of the employees who reported a negative leave experience cited confusing or unclear processes as the main reason. Ambiguity around eligibility, inconsistent communication, and delays in approvals all erode trust.

The Role of Technology in Transforming Leave

Organizations are increasingly turning to technology-driven leave management platforms to keep pace with the growing complexity. By leveraging automation and data-driven insights, HR teams can shift their focus from chasing paperwork to providing real human support during critical times in an employee’s life.

  • Streamlined Intake. Self-service portals allow employees to submit leave requests anytime, anywhere, with guided steps to ensure all necessary information is collected upfront.
  • Automated Eligibility Calculations. Integrated systems can instantly determine an employee’s eligibility across federal, state, and company programs, reducing errors and delays.
  • Simplified Communication. Automated notifications and digital forms ensure employees receive timely updates and have easy ways to submit required documents.
  • Return-to-Work Support. Platforms can schedule reminders, notify managers and IT teams, and generate forms in advance to make the transition back to work smooth.
  • Centralized Case Management. All leave requests, communications, and documents are stored in one place, ensuring consistency and compliance.

When evaluating leave management systems, organizations should know that all solutions are not created equal. The right solution empowers employees and HR teams, ensuring that leave management is a strategic advantage. That is why they should prioritize solutions that offer:

  • Automation to reduce manual work and minimize errors
  • Built-in compliance with federal and state leave laws
  • Accurate usage tracking down to hours or even minutes
  • Centralized case management with easy access to records
  • Actionable data and insights through dashboards and reports
